Accessing Benefit: Exploring Business Control Tool Application Instances
Firms are frequently searching ways to improve output and reduce costs. Organizational direction software supplies a broad variety of deployment cases to attain these goals. Review the subsequent illustrations:
- Simplifying inventory direction: Tracking inventory amounts in real-time to avoid dwindling and overstocking.
- Automating client relationship control (CRM): Consolidating user information to strengthen support and personalize publicity efforts.
- Enhancing assignment coordination and implementation: Facilitating cooperation and sustaining assignments on track.
- Managing human workforce productively: Tracking timekeeping, performance, and training.
To sum up, leveraging business management system can drive substantial improvements across several areas of the company.
